Type of Distribution and Method of Density Estimation for Pantana phyllotachysae

  • 1. Forest Pest Control and Quarantine Station of Nanping, Fujian Province Nanping, Fujian 353000
  • 2. The Research Institute of Forestry, CAF
  • 3. Forest Pest Control and Quarantine, Station of Jianou County, Fuji

Abstract: In northern Fujian, the type of distribution of overwintering larvae and egg masses belongs to aggregation distribution, which is resulted from its biological characteristics and environmental heterogeneity. The relationship between site condition and pest density was studied, The results showed that its egg density was affected by the vegetation in the forest. And the density of egg and larvae decreases with the increase of crown density. The percentage of trees infested is positively related to the larvae and/or egg density. The formula is fitted for the expression of relation between pest density and percentage of trees infested. However, attention should be paid to the selection of appropriate high or low limits for the estimation of its population density.
